How Long Should Mucinex Be Taken?

How long may I take Mucinex 12 hour 600 ml. -- I have been taking this pill twice a day -- and there seems to be some dispute among Doctors on how long I can remain on the pills -- I have been told it is O.K. to take it indefinatly and another that I must take it for 2 weeks then go off of it -- and resume taking it after 7 days -- so what is the scoop ??? This medication is used for the temporary relief of coughs caused by the common cold, bronchitis, and other breathing illnesses. This product is usually not used for ongoing cough from smoking or long-term breathing problems (such as chronic bronchitis, emphysema) unless directed by your doctor. It works by thinning and loosening mucus in the airways, clearing congestion, and making breathing easier. Take this medication by mouth with or without food, as directed by your doctor, usually every 12 hours with a full glass of water. Drink plenty of fluids while taking this medication. Fluids will help to break up mucus and clear congestion. Tell your doctor if your condition returns, or if it is accompanied by fever, severe sore throat, rash, persistent headache, or if it persists or worsens after 7 days. These may be signs of a serious medical problem. This drug is only for symptomatic relief and should not be used for long duration. Consult a doctor and find out the root problem and get treated accordingly. All the best
